4. Suggest More Recipients

Suggest More Recipients will present you with a list of extra people you might want to include every time you're sending a new message. It bases its suggestions on which people you contact most often. I guess if you randomly like adding people onto recipient lists for no apparent reason, this might be for you. Otherwise, it'll just be an added annoyance on your screen.

5. Random Signature

Presumably voted in its high school yearbook as "least likely to succeed," appends a random quote onto the end of every e-mail you send. Unless you enjoy including proverbs you didn't even select at the end of every message -- which I'm sure is something your friends and colleagues adore about as much as the 50 "inspirational" e-mails you forward them every week -- you may want to steer clear of this one.
